          More to know about Valencian Community

          The Valencian Community, located on Spain's eastern Mediterranean coast, is a region blending historic charm with modern innovation. The City of Arts and Sciences in Valencia features striking contemporary architecture alongside ancient Iberian heritage. Visitors explore medieval old towns, enjoy paella in its birthplace, and relax on sandy beaches. The region offers both cultural attractions and coastal leisure activities throughout the year.
          The Valencian Community is an autonomous region on Spain's eastern Mediterranean coast, comprising the provinces of Valencia, Alicante, and Castellon. It is home to roughly 5.1 million people and governed from Valencia city, Spain's third-largest urban centre. The region's cultural identity is shaped by Iberian, Roman, Moorish, and Christian layers of history, and it maintains its own co-official language, Valencian, alongside Spanish.
